Abstract:
A 41 year-old male was admitted to our hospital, because a suspicious shadow in the right lower lung field was on X-ray. Investigations could not confirm cancer but were highly suggestive of it. Finally, right lower lobectomy was performed, and the histopathological finding of the tumor resected were a mixture of epithelial components in myxomatous tissue, so a diagnosis of pleomorphic adenoma of the lung was made.
